About
Products
Windows
Doors
Aluminum Railings
Curtain Walls
Entrances and Framing
Projects
Completed Projects
New Construction
Retrofit
Ongoing Projects
Services
News
Contact
New Construction
Home
Completed Projects
New Construction
3100 Keele Street, North York
Memberships
|
Awards
|
Feedback
|
Detail Drawings
|
Accessibility